### Notes — EXIF Scrubbing Review (Pixelgate pipeline)

Scrubber now strips GPS, serial, and owner tags on upload; runs before thumbnails are generated. Gap found: images ingested via the legacy Driftmail import skip the scrub step. Fix is in branch exif-hardening; needs review this week. Agreed to add a unit test asserting zero location tags post-scrub, plus a canary check in staging. Re-processing of historical assets deferred pending storage estimate. Review assignments and the final merge call rest with the person named below.

signatory, yahog-badug: Quenix Ulaael

Hi team,

Before I hand off the 3.2 release, please note the humidity sensor drift reported on Verdana controllers in the Elmbrook trial site. Drift exceeds 4% after roughly ten days of continuous operation; firmware 3.2.1 adds an automatic recalibration cycle every 72 hours. Support should advise growers to install 3.2.1 and trigger a manual recalibration once. The hotfix bundle must be verified before distribution, so I'm including the signing key used for the 3.2.1 packages below.

release key, fahof-yagap: bky3_m5d

Handing over the Glimmerbank consent banner rollout. Stage two shipped to 40% of traffic last night; metrics in the Soundline dashboard look stable, but opt-out rates in the Vareth region are slightly above forecast, so please watch that panel hourly. Do not advance to stage three before the Thursday legal review clears. Rollback runbook is pinned in the on-call channel. For any vendor-side banner rendering issues, reach the Clariwell support team here.

pager mailbox: holius@nelvrogrid.internal

# Document Transport: Sealed-Bid Tender

The tender packet for the Ashgrove Viaduct works travels as a single sealed pouch. No copies, no stops, direct route to the Delverton procurement office before the noon deadline. Coordinator assigns one driver; pouch stays in the cab, never the cargo bay. Tamper tape must be intact on delivery. The courier hand-over follows the instruction given below.

handover note for hahap-hadup: the gilath gormir courier leaves the wenvan kasael oliwyn gorys casdor belath praox pelys ledger at gate 7470 under passcode 401053